js for 循环

fqcotory 2015-11-10 05:23:03
我用JS想达到的效果是:
var indexSlides={};
indexSlides.style=[];
indexSlides.style[0]={
text:{left:'30px',top:'46px'},
button:{left:'33px',top:'265px'},
direction:'lr'
};
indexSlides.style[1]={
text:{left:'30px',top:'81px'},
button:{left:'30px',top:'244px'},
direction:'tb'
};/*一流素材网www.16sucai.com*/
indexSlides.style[2]={
text:{left:'56px',top:'86px'},
button:{left:'363px',top:'282px'},
direction:'lr'
};
indexSlides.style[3]={
text:{left:'56px',top:'86px'},
button:{left:'363px',top:'282px'},
direction:'lr'
};

我想把这部分用for 循环做出来:
indexSlides.style[0]={
text:{left:'56px',top:'86px'},
button:{left:'363px',top:'282px'},
direction:'lr'
};
但是始终搞不定,请教下大家
...全文
116 点赞 收藏 5
写回复
5 条回复
切换为时间正序
当前发帖距今超过3年,不再开放新的回复
发表回复
兔子托尼啊 2015-11-12
什么遮挡? 你上面的那个要求可以实现的, 你循环好了, indexSlides.style[i] indexSlides是{} ,,style 是个[],设置下标[i]
回复
fqcotory 2015-11-12
引用 楼主 fqcotory 的回复:
我用JS想达到的效果是: var indexSlides={}; indexSlides.style=[]; indexSlides.style[0]={ text:{left:'30px',top:'46px'}, button:{left:'33px',top:'265px'}, direction:'lr' }; indexSlides.style[1]={ text:{left:'30px',top:'81px'}, button:{left:'30px',top:'244px'}, direction:'tb' };/*一流素材网www.16sucai.com*/ indexSlides.style[2]={ text:{left:'56px',top:'86px'}, button:{left:'363px',top:'282px'}, direction:'lr' }; indexSlides.style[3]={ text:{left:'56px',top:'86px'}, button:{left:'363px',top:'282px'}, direction:'lr' }; 我想把这部分用for 循环做出来: indexSlides.style[0]={ text:{left:'56px',top:'86px'}, button:{left:'363px',top:'282px'}, direction:'lr' }; 但是始终搞不定,请教下大家
可不可以不遮挡,谢谢
回复
fqcotory 2015-11-12
引用 1 楼 rui888 的回复:
按这个改改吧。
可以不用遮挡嘛,谢谢
回复
$.each(data.Printlist, function(i, item) { var id=item.ID; var name=item.NAME; var sex=item.SEX; var arr=item.BIRTHDAY.split('-'); var biryear=arr[0]; var birmonth=arr[1]; var birday=arr[2]; var wh=item.WH; }
回复
兔子托尼啊 2015-11-10


按这个改改吧。
回复
相关推荐
发帖
Web 开发
创建于2007-09-28

8.0w+

社区成员

Java Web 开发
申请成为版主
帖子事件
创建了帖子
2015-11-10 05:23
社区公告
暂无公告